Acrylamide Gel Electrophoretic Studies of Extracellular Sucrose-Metabolizing Enzymes of Streptococcus mutans

Abstract
Acrylamide gel electrophoretic methods were used to assess the numbers and types of sucrose-metabolizing enzymes elaborated by Streptococcus mutans strains HS-6, SL-1, FA-1, and NCTC 10449. Two types of polysaccharide-synthesizing enzymes and one invertaselike enzyme were distinguished. The patterns of extracellular proteins and enzymes were distinctive for each strain.
